The German parliament or Bundestag finalized its 2024 budget on Friday, agreeing to keep the so-called debt brake and borrow around 39 billion ($42.5 billion). After a delay of several weeks, the hard-fought budget was passed and provides for expenditure of 476.8 billion. If borrowing remains at 39 billion, the debt brake would be adhered to again for the first time since the outbreak of the coronavirus pandemic.
